URE 44X is a 1981 Volkswagen T25 in Blue with a 1,970cc petrol engine. This vehicle has been through 10 MOT tests with a personal pass rate of 50%.
Across all 1981 Volkswagen T25 models, the average MOT pass rate is 63.9% with a typical mileage of 62,824 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Volkswagen T25 f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 475 recorded failures. If you're considering buying URE 44X, it's worth having these areas checked by a mechanic before committing.
The Volkswagen T25 typically stays on UK roads for around 46 years. At 45 years old, this Volkswagen T25 is approaching the upper end of the typical lifespan for this model.
